What job is best for a college student?

For an insurance student, entry-level roles such as insurance agent, customer service representative, or claims assistant are suitable options. These jobs often offer flexible hours, relevant industry experience, and opportunities to develop skills in sales, communication, and insurance policies.

What is the difference between Insurance Student vs Insurance Agent?

AspectInsurance StudentInsurance Agent
Required CredentialsTypically enrolled in related education programs; may need licensing for certain rolesRequires licensing, certifications depending on state and product
Work EnvironmentEducational settings, internships, or entry-level positionsOffice, client meetings, fieldwork
Employer & Industry UsageInsurance companies, agencies, or training programsInsurance agencies, brokerages, direct sales
Common Search & Comparison IntentLearning about entry-level roles, training, or career pathsSales, client management, licensing requirements

Insurance Students are typically in training or educational phases, focusing on learning the industry, while Insurance Agents are licensed professionals actively selling policies and managing client accounts. The roles often overlap in industry and environment but differ in experience and responsibilities.

Position Overview: Student Nursing
As a Student Nursing Aide, you'll work under the delegation, direction, and supervision of a licensed nurse, performing a variety of nursing duties based on your completed coursework, demonstrated competencies, and the needs of the care team and residents. This role provides valuable clinical experience while supporting residents on their recovery journey in a long-term care and rehabilitation environment.
โ€ข Student Nurse Functions
May include the following duties under licensed nurse supervision:
  1. Obtain vital signs, glucometer readings, and pulse oximetry
  2. Assist residents with feeding
  3. Perform dressing changes limited to simple bandaging (no wet-to-dry or sterile dressing changes per NHS)
  4. Maintain ostomies (colostomy and urostomy), including measuring and wafer application
  5. Provide restorative care, including ambulation with gait belt, walker, crutches, or wheelchair
  6. Perform active and passive range of motion (ROM) exercises and contracture care
  7. Perform peripheral venous phlebotomy for lab analysis
  8. Apply oxygen via nasal cannula
  9. Initiate and discontinue nebulizer treatments (excluding racemic epinephrine and residents with suspected or confirmed COVID-19)
  10. Administer routine screening tests and immunizations (e.g., flu and TB)
  11. Document all procedures and medications in the electronic medical record and paper records as delegated
  12. Administer routine medications within approved scope
  13. Participate in quality assurance initiatives for the nursing services department
Qualifications:
  1. Currently enrolled Nursing Student in an approved school of nursing program
  2. Successfully completed coursework in Nursing Fundamentals, Pharmacology, and Medication Administration
  3. Documentation from school verifying completed coursework required
  4. Demonstrated competency within the scope and guidelines of the Board of Nursing for Nursing Student Aide
  5. Must be at least 18 years of age
  6. Ability to speak, read, write, and understand English
  7. Patience, tact, enthusiasm, and a positive attitude toward the elderly and disabled
